Q: Is the employment letter and reference letter enough? A: YES!
Q: Are there other documents required? A: NO!
Q: Can you add other documents to support? A: YES!
Q: Should you add other documents to support? A: YES! Do whatever makes you sleep well at night. REASON: You'll have many nights where you'll pray sleep comes quickly because of one thought or the other regarding your submitted application - surely you do not want to have any sleepless night as a result of your negligence. - So, JUST DO IT!
Q: When is other documents MANDATORY? A: When you're unable to get the Reference Letter in CIC/IRCC recommended format, or when unable to get it at all.
Q: What are other documents you can add? A: ID Card, Payslip/stub, Promotion Letter, Employment Letter, Retirement Letter (if you have )
Note, although you may be tempted to add all your office documents, emails, pictures, dinner party, and employee rosters just to prove your point - Please don't. Just keep your application simple. It is very difficult to get an automatic reject without them asking you to provide more information when/if they need clarity. At the least, you'll be given 7 days. And to buttress it, nothing or no one has been able to prove that ADR or cumbersome application got them PPR faster/slower than usual. So, just keep it simple, despite your search for peace of mind and quality sleep time.

Hi , Pls can you kindly shed more light on the back up phrases for speaking? Thank you. Mamaroon: Thanks so much for sharing.
Although materials seem limited, there are quite a few websites that you can use apart from the 2 TEF books. Also read this thread again from the beginning. Njbybrthnly posted some grammar books, Ayboye posted about EE part B, DanMisla and Bellerin also posted about use of good grammar for EE in general. And Bellerin also had some phrases for when you are stuck in EO and concentration during CO.
For listening....daily listening to french radio helps, I think
For writing...I think mastery of french grammar and a bit of creative thinking and writing is the key here.....an intriguing or funny story for part A and dialectic essay style reasoning/argument for part B.
For speaking...having a hand full of fall-back phrases may help
For reading...you are almost there with CLB 6, daily reading the papers...le Monde etc may do it.
